Mernda & Doreen Residen 3974Jan 04, 2013 7:52 am htennant Is it just me or is the water pressure significantly low tonight? Guessing a lot of people might be watering their gardens due to the heat?? Water pressure is low even at the front tap.... Ok, crisis averted, went out and checked the pressure this morning and found the stop tap near the meter was half closed. Must have been knocked by something and worth checking if you experience low pressure.... I thought it was a strange idea that my water pressure could be affected that much by others....
